Northern Florida Man Sexually Assaulted Teenagers on Camping Trip, Gave 2 Tattoos: Authorities

Ramon Renfro, 38, went camping with the teens in Chumuckla in early February, the Santa Rosa County Sheriff’s Office said

A 38-year-old northern Florida man was arrested after he sexually assaulted teenagers and gave two of them tattoos during a camping trip, authorities said.

Ramon Renfro of Pace assaulted the teens between Feb. 8-10, when he went camping with them to Keyser Landing and Webb Landing in Chumuckla, a Santa Rosa County Sheriff’s Office arrest report said.

Renfro gave the teens whiskey and vodka that Friday before he laid down next to an intoxicated victim in a tent and molested her after she resisted his attempts to do so several times, the arrest report said.

Renfro provided alcohol again on Saturday before he sexually assaulted two intoxicated victims, both of whom resisted him, according to the report.

During the trip Renfro also gave tattoos to two intoxicated victims, sexually assaulting one of them as he did so, the report said.

Renfro was arrested at his home last Friday, the sheriff’s office said.

He faces two counts of battery and one count each of unlawful sexual activity with certain minors, lewd or lascivious battery, lewd or lascivious molestation of a victim between 12 and 15 years old and contributing to the delinquency of a minor, the arrest report said.

Renfro also faces a probation violation and is being held on no bond, according to the sheriff’s office. It wasn’t immediately known whether he has an attorney.
